Best Places to Stay for History

History-rich Beijing offers ancient and modern gems. Book a hotel in Dongcheng in the center of the city to learn more about the empire at the UNESCO World Heritage Site of the Palace Museum. Hotels in Xicheng are ideal for visiting nearby Jingshan Park, where stunning views of the vermillion walls of the Forbidden City and beyond are the reward from the top of the hill. Stay in Downtown Beijing to be close to the emperors' former gardens at Shichahai Lake. Beijing is also a great base for visiting the Great Wall of China, about a two-hour drive away.

Great Neighborhoods for Culture

Stay in Dashanzi northeast of the city center to be close to the hip 798 Art District housed in a cluster of former military factories. For cozy, contemporary galleries, consider staying in Chaoyang to access the art village of Caochangdi. Opera buffs and theater fans are well served with accommodations options near Tiananmen Square, where a performance under the dome of the National Centre of Performing Arts is a treat. For an excellent day trip, the new beach-based art museum, UCCA Dune on the Aranya Gold Coast, is a 2-hour journey away by train.

Where to Stay for Food and Drink

Lively Sanlitun has buzzing bars and a mouthwatering array of restaurants to make it a favorite place to stay for food tours and atmospheric nightlife. Book accommodations in Dashilar and explore the historic district to find the best Peking duck and authentic street food. To experience an old hutong dating back to the Yuan Dynasty of the 14th century, choose from luxurious or more casual and comfortable hotels in Nanluoguxiang, a hotspot for contemporary cafés. The Central Business District is where to stay for sleek hotel bars and international flavors in design-led restaurants.
